We have an exciting opportunity for a Mechanical Engineer or experienced Technical Specialist with "hands-on" test/lab experience. This position reports to the Test Lab Manager. The Mechanical Engineer/Technician is integral to supporting the prototype testing team across various aspects of product testing and equipment development. This includes understanding unique testing requirements, identifying the necessary equipment, and creating test plans and experiments to ensure accurate and reliable results. The engineer will also produce detailed reports with graphed test data, present findings to the wider team, and provide insights into key test events. A key aspect of the role involves designing, assembling, and commissioning prototype test equipment, as well as developing new processes, procedures, and software tools to enhance efficiency and consistency. Additionally, the engineer will be responsible for producing 3D and 2D designs of test rigs, performing hand calculations, and conducting simulations like FEA/CFD to validate new designs. They will also contribute to project planning, cost estimations, and CAPEX business cases, while managing their own schedule effectively. Ensuring a safe work environment and applying safety and organisational practices like 5S is essential.

John Crane, a business of Smiths Group, is a global leader in mission-critical flow control solutions for energy and process industries that enable efficient and sustainable operations. Our products include mechanical seals and systems, couplings, bearings, filtration systems, and predictive digital monitoring technologies.
As a Test Engineer III, you’ll be part of our Technology group supporting new product testing and prototype development. This hands-on role focuses on the assembly, operation, and measurement of mechanical seals and test rigs to ensure product performance and reliability.
